Essential Ingredients

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:

  • Bell Peppers: Choose firm, colorful peppers—red, yellow, or green—for a delightful visual appeal and sweet flavor.

  • Halal Cheese: Use your favorite halal cheese; mozzarella or cheddar works wonders for that gooey texture.

  • Ground Meat: Beef or turkey adds heartiness; be sure it’s halal-certified for a guilt-free meal.

  • Rice: Cooked rice acts as a filler; you can use white or brown rice depending on your preference.

  • Onion and Garlic: These aromatics enhance flavor; sauté until fragrant for that irresistible base.

  • Tomato Sauce: A splash of tomato sauce keeps everything moist and adds tanginess; feel free to use homemade or store-bought.

  • Spices: Season with salt, pepper, cumin, and paprika for depth—don’t skimp on the spices!

Let’s Make it Together

Prepare your workspace by gathering all ingredients and pre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). This temperature ensures everything cooks evenly while allowing those flavors to meld beautifully.

Prepare the Peppers: Cut the tops off each bell pepper and remove seeds gently so they’re ready for stuffing. Place them upright in a baking dish for stability and charm.

Sauté Aromatics: In a pan over medium heat, add olive oil and sauté chopped onions until translucent. Then toss in minced garlic until fragrant—this will make your kitchen smell heavenly.

Cook the Filling: Add ground meat to the pan and cook until browned. Mix in cooked rice, spices, and tomato sauce; stir well until combined—it should smell divine!

Stuff the Peppers: Generously fill each bell pepper with the meat mixture. Don’t be shy; pack it in! Top each pepper with a generous layer of halal cheese for that over-the-top cheesiness we all adore.

Bake to Perfection: Cover the baking dish with foil and bake for 30 minutes at 375°F (190°C). Remove foil in the last 10 minutes to let the cheese bubble up gloriously while getting golden brown.

Savor & Serve!: Carefully remove from oven (they will be hot!) and let cool slightly before serving. Garnish with fresh herbs if you like—dinner is served!

Storing & Reheating

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at in the oven at 350°F until warmed through.

Stuffed Peppers with Halal Cheese for Cheese Lovers


  • Author: Mark Taylor
  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4

Description

Indulge in a delightful dish that combines vibrant bell peppers filled with savory ground meat, fluffy rice, and gooey halal cheese. Baked to perfection, these stuffed peppers offer an explosion of flavor that is sure to impress at family gatherings or cozy nights in. Easy to prepare and customizable to your taste, this recipe is destined to become a favorite!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 4 medium bell peppers (red, yellow, or green)
  • 1 cup cooked rice
  • 1 lb halal ground beef or turkey
  • 1 cup halal mozzarella or cheddar cheese, shredded
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 cup tomato sauce
  • 2 ts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1 tsp pa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Cut the tops off the bell peppers and remove seeds; place upright in a baking dish.
  3. In a pan over medium heat, add olive oil and sauté onions until translucent. Add garlic and cook until fragrant.
  4. Stir in ground meat and cook until browned. Mix in cooked rice, tomato sauce, cumin, paprika, salt, and pepper until well combined.
  5. Stuff each pepper generously with the filling and top with shredded halal cheese.
  6. Cover with foil and bake for 30 minutes; uncover for the last 10 minutes to brown the cheese.
  7. Allow to cool slightly before serving.
